Tift County's game last Friday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Tuesday. They never let the Crisp County Cougars get on the board and left with a 4-0 win. The victory was a breath of fresh air for the Blue Devils as it put an end to their four-game losing streak.

Tift County's win bumped their record up to 4-5. As for Crisp County,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 2-7.
Tift County and Crisp County could both be facing uphill battles in their next games considering their disadvantage in the MaxPreps Georgia Rankings. Tift County will take on Richmond Hill at 5:30 p.m. on Friday down 208 places (222 vs. 14). Tift County is out to stop a four-game streak of losses at home. Meanwhile, Crisp County (ranked 296th) will meet Pierce County (ranked 119th) at 5:00 p.m. on Friday.
